16U Vanlandingham wins 18U Pastime Southwest Region World Series Qualifier at Baylor

Vanlandingham Pastime World Series Baylor Waco picture

Dallas Tigers Vanlandingham went 6-0 this weekend to win the 18U Pastime World Series Qualifier at Baylor University.  In game 1, Turner Larkins, Drew Gooch and Michael Kopech combined to throw a complete game shutout in an 8-0 win vs. the 17U Dallas Patriots.  In game 2, Ryan Weigel doubled and tripled to lead the Tigers to a 10-4 win over the Outlaws.  Garrett Hale was the winning pitcher.  On Saturday, the Tigers got 2 doubles from Noah Lee and 2 hits from Parker Mushinski to defeat the HC Reds 6-0.  Joseph Heineman threw a complete game shutout to extend his scoreless earned run streak to 27 1/3 innings.  The Tigers used an offensive explosion in the final pool play game to defeat the McKinney Marshals 13-5.  Turner Larkins had 3 hits, but the day was highlighted by 2 homeruns from Joseph Heineman.  Heineman hit a grand slam homerun in the 3rd and a 3 run homerun in the 5th for a 7 RBI game.  Cameron Yates recorded the win on the mound.  In the semi finals, Michael Kopech threw 6 scoreless innings with the help from outstanding defense from Alex Samples at shortstop.  Turner Larkins recorded the save with a scoreless 7th inning and a 1-0 win over the Centex Prospects.  The inning was highlighted with two circus catches by Joseph Heineman and Ryan Weigel in the outfield.  The championship game pitted the Tigers against the Dallas Patriots East Texas 18’s.  Turner Larkins tossed 3 effective innings.  Drew Gooch came in relief and gave up 1 run over 4 innings, striking out 4 to record his 3rd championship game win of the season.  The Tigers scored 6 runs, on 6 hits and had 3 RBI’s from Carson Vanlandingham to defeat the Patriots 6-2.  The Tigers improved to 27-5 on the season.  This Past Time World Series Qualifier tournament championship qualifies the Tigers for the 18U World Series in Akron, Ohio.
